gotta do the math and figure out how much you actually drive -- for me I seem to average about 12k a year between my two cars so the 8/100k plan should work best for me.... do you need more time or miles? Im about 18 k on a 2020 so I should have plenty of wiggle room with this one. you can also get a prorated refund for the unused portion if you cancel it when you get rid of the truck before it runs out so you'd get something back down the road.
Another important thing to keep in mind that the clock starts on the original purchase date of the truck NOT the purchase date of the warranty so for example my 8 year plan I bought last night started two years ago on my 2020 so it is covered by factory until 3/2/2023 then after that expires it will be covered with the new extended warranty I bought it will be covered until 3/2/2028 --- a little confusing if you already have the truck. so im buying about 5 years of additional coverage with my 8 year plan.

We went back & forth, then, since there had been absolutely no problems, figured we probably didn’t need it. Then 400 miles after warranty expired, the hydraulic control unit went out. $2200 parts & labor. Fortunately we were still in the timeframe to purchase the extended warranty. Since we’re keeping this Ranger forever?, we got the 8yr/125,000 premier plan. Worth it to me.
